Chamberlin Agriculture is a growing locally owned and operated agricultural business with headquarters in East Wenatchee, Washington.

Our mission is to help our growers deliver the worlds best fruit by embracing excellence in customer service and utilizing the most advanced crop management practices that are safe for the environment and people.

Over the past 40 years, we have built strong, lasting relationships in the agricultural community.

The full-time Accounts Payable Professional plays a vital role in the company. The successful candidate will demonstrate excellence in customer service and teamwork while having a strong knowledge in bookkeeping.

This position has a high-volume workload as the workload encompasses Chamberlin Agriculture's six locations; three in Washington, two in Oregon, and one in California.

Office hours are 8am - 5pm Monday through Friday (not a remote position).

Key Responsibilities :

  • Professional, genuine customer service aptitude.
  • Assist with accurate and timely invoicing and billing.
  • Process financial transactions including entry of; purchase orders, receipt of goods, invoices, statements, expense reimbursement requests, and other account recordkeeping.
  • Review, compare and analyze purchase orders and invoices to ensure accurate pricing, terms of payment, special terms, shipping costs, sales tax and other charges.
  • Ensure accurate general ledger coding and cost center determination.
  • Perform research and reconcile any discrepancies on invoices, statements or account balances, communicating with vendors and coworkers as necessary.
  • Utilize accounting software to perform account maintenance, record entries and reconcile accounts.
  • Accurate and timely payment of all accounts payable via check, wire, and ACH transmittal.
  • Assist with answering multi-line phones and operate various office machines.
  • Assist with special projects, vendors and team members as needed.
  • Other similar duties as assigned.
